"Florida GOP in Turmoil: Scandals, Investigations, and Power Struggles"

The Republican Party of Florida has stripped Christian Ziegler, the party's chairman, of his powers and salary amid a criminal investigation into allegations of sexual assault. While Ziegler has not been charged and denies any wrongdoing, the party's executive committee declared him unfit for office and significantly reduced his authority. Many party members see this as a precursor to his potential removal from office. Republicans argue that the investigation is a distraction and makes it difficult for Ziegler to effectively raise funds and support candidates in the upcoming presidential election year. Ziegler's wife, Bridget Ziegler, a Sarasota County School Board member, has also faced calls for her resignation.
